One of the most heartbreaking causes of female deaths is female infanticide, prevalent in societies with a strong preference for male offspring.
Imagine being killed and you don’t know why, sorry before you even had the chance to understand.
The gender bias, rooted in economic, cultural, and social factors, denies girls their right to life from birth. Additionally, child marriages and early pregnancies significantly contribute to mortality rates, as young girls face health risks and complications that their bodies are not prepared to handle.
